Title: Study on catalytic synthesis of n-octyl acetate in ionic liquid
Abstract: The n-octyl acetate is one kind of achromatic color transparent liquid has the orange flower,the jasmine and the apple fragrance edible spice.A ionic liquid\[pmim\]PTSA was preparated by microwave radiation,and its structures was characterized by FT-IR.N-octyl acetate was synthesized from acetic acid and n-octanol with ionic liquid\[bmim\]PTSA as catalyst.The influences of the amount of ionic liquid,the reaction time,and the mole ratio between alcohol and acid on the esterification yield,and the catalyst properties of \[pmim\]PTSA were discussed.The optimized condition are follow:\[bmim\]PTSA 15mL,the mole ratio of alcohol to acid 1.5:1.0,the reaction time 2.5h,The esterification yield is 91.5%.The n-octyl acetate and the ionic liquid could be easily separated from the reaction system via simple phase separation.After used 6 times under the esterification the \[pmim\]PTAS keeps high catalyst.The ionic liquid is good catalyst of the esterification.
